ऋग्वेद १.१८०.१०
Ṛgveda 1.180.10
taṃ vā̱ṃ ratha̍ṃ va̱yama̱dyā hu̍vema̱ stomai̍raśvinā suvi̱tāya̱ navya̍m |ari̍ṣṭanemi̱ṃ pari̱ dyāmi̍yā̱naṃ vi̱dyāme̱ṣaṃ vṛ̱jana̍ṃ jī̱radā̍num ||
Transliteration IAST
taṃ vā̱ṃ ratha̍ṃ va̱yama̱dyā hu̍vema̱ stomai̍raśvinā suvi̱tāya̱ navya̍m | ari̍ṣṭanemi̱ṃ pari̱ dyāmi̍yā̱naṃ vi̱dyāme̱ṣaṃ vṛ̱jana̍ṃ jī̱radā̍num ||
Padapāṭha word by word, as recited
तम् | वाम् | रथम् | वयम् | अद्य | हुवेम | स्तोमैः | अश्विना | सुविताय | नव्यम् | अरिष्ट-नेमिम् | परि | द्याम् | इयानम् | विद्याम | इषम् | वृजनम् | जीर-दानुम्
tam | vām | ratham | vayam | adya | huvema | stomaiḥ | aśvinā | suvitāya | navyam | ariṣṭa-nemim | pari | dyām | iyānam | vidyāma | iṣam | vṛjanam | jīra-dānum
Translations signed
With songs of praise we call to-day, O Asvins, that your new chariot, for our own well-being, That circles heaven with never-injured fellies. May we find strengthening food in full abundance.
